https://electrek.co/2022/11/18/tesla-tsla-drops-near-value-stock-level-analyst/
Tesla shares would trade at approximately 12.5x EV/EBITDA and 23x PE on our FY25 forecast (SBC burdened) which we see as excellent value for a self-funded, 20 to 30% top-line grower in top position to benefit from re-architecting the US on-shore/near-shore/friend-shore renewable supply chain at scale.

https://www.theverge.com/2022/8/30/23329301/snap-layoffs-20-percent-employees-snapchat
Snap is planning to lay off approximately 20 percent of its more than 6,400 employees, according to people familiar with the matter.
